[ ] Cron drift check — before tagging the release, confirm the Hollowmere scheduler reports drift under 30 seconds across all plugin-registered jobs. Plugin authors: jobs registered with relative intervals are re-anchored on deploy, so expect one shifted firing after cutover; this is not a bug. If drift exceeds the threshold, file against the scheduler component, not your plugin. Attach the drift report from the staging soak. The build the soak ran against appears below.

pipeline stamp: htk4_66df

## Changelog — Stockpilot Restock Planner v4.2

This release changes several planner defaults that plugin authors should review before upgrading. The minimum restock horizon now defaults to 72 hours instead of 48, and the machine-priority weighting favors high-traffic sites more aggressively. Plugins that relied on the old horizon to schedule same-day top-ups must now set it explicitly in their manifest. Deprecated keys are still read but emit warnings. For reference, the complete set of new default values follows.

settings of fahof-kahog:
[silmir]
team = briath
access_code = ac_d0ec06
owner = tamix.sorion
host = silmir.merlaqcloud.example
port = 5672
peer = fraeth.qirvanforge.corp
salt = 30070d31
pin = 9811

Hi Priya — handing over the Tolveren server room stuff while I'm off. The Calloway Networks contractors are doing the cabling job after hours this week, usually arriving around 19:30. Someone needs to meet them at the side entrance and walk them up; the lifts lock out at 20:00, so use the stairs. The server room door won't take their visitor badges, so they'll need the code below.

door code, hahop-bawif: bdg-B-76

Context: Ardenfell line margins slipped three points over two quarters. Drivers: input steel costs, aggressive discounting at the Westmoor branch, and a stale price book. Proposal: uplift list prices four percent, tighten discount authority to regional level, sunset the two lowest-margin SKUs. Risk: volume loss at Halverton accounts, estimated under two percent. Decision requested at Thursday's review. Modelling assumptions are in the appendix pack. The commercial reasoning leadership wants kept close is noted directly below.

board note of tajop-yajof: The finance team signed off on a budget of $77.6 million for Project Pramir.